Ticket #2907 — Signature check fails on report builder export

Support: customers exporting from the Tallyvane report builder see a signature verification error after the sorting-stability patch. The patch changed row ordering in grouped exports, which altered the serialized payload, so exports signed before the patch now fail verification against cached manifests. Advise customers to regenerate reports; old exports cannot be re-verified. Fresh exports are signed with the key below.

signing key of fadug-haweg = bky19_x2JJNa4RuE34mQa9TgK

Ticket: dedup pass merging wrong customer records in Orvalla CRM. When two records share a postal code but different surnames, the fuzzy matcher still merges them — looks like the threshold got flipped in the last refactor. Impact is low-ish (about 40 records in staging) but we should hold the Thursday cut until the fix lands. Benno has a patch in review; QA just needs one more pass. For the release notes, reference the build token below.

pipeline stamp: htk6_c5bcc4

## Ownership

The nightly inventory reconciliation job (aka "the stocktaker") lives in the Larkbin repo and runs after the warehouse feed lands. If it drifts or double-counts, don't just rerun it — check the cursor table first, seriously. Release manager: hold deploys if reconciliation hasn't finished green. For sign-off, escalations, or "why is everything off by one," the person to contact is:

approver of tawip-bagap = Holdor Silath

## Watchdog Behavior

The Marlowe kiosk app runs a watchdog that restarts the UI shell if heartbeat pings stall. Restarts are staggered to avoid thrashing during network blips, and a cooldown prevents more than three restarts per hour. These limits were validated during the Brightfall pilot. The current tuning constants are as follows.

tuning table, kawep-tawif:
CAPS = {
    "olidor": 80,
    "belion": 7,
    "quenys": 225,
    "druox": 839,
    "fraath": 482,
}